ROXY-PACIFIC Holdings has, with its joint-venture (JV) partner Hostplus, acquired a 4.4-hectare land parcel in North Fremantle, Perth, Australia for A$59 million (S$63 million).

Roxy NF, a subsidiary of Roxy-Pacific, will provide 40 per cent of the equity for the acquisition. The remaining 60 per cent will be provided by Hostplus, which is an Australia-based superannuation fund.

The JV partners intend to rezone the industrial site - located next to the prime Leighton beach and a train station connected directly to Perth's central business district - for residential and commercial uses.
